

Lynda Carter's Celebration
Lynda Carter's third musical TV special.
Insights
Plot Summary
Lynda Carter's Celebration is a 1981 television special that showcases the multifaceted talents of Lynda Carter. The show features a blend of musical performances, comedy sketches, and dance numbers. Carter performs a variety of songs, often joined by guest stars, demonstrating her vocal abilities and stage presence. The special also includes comedic interludes and highlights Carter's charm and charisma.
